Basement restroom installation involves transforming an underused or unfinished basement space into a functional bathroom. This service typically includes installing plumbing fixtures such as toilets, sinks, and showers, as well as ensuring proper drainage and ventilation systems are in place. Skilled contractors handle the entire process, from framing and electrical work to finishing touches like flooring and wall coverings. Proper installation not only adds convenience but also enhances the overall usability of the basement area, making it more comfortable and accessible for everyday use.

The overview below groups typical Basement Restroom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Tarpon Springs,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or basement restroom repairs, such as fixing leaks or replacing fixtures,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ials needed.
Partial Renovations - When upgrading or remodeling parts of a basement restroom,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,500. Projects of this size are common and can vary based on the extent of demolition and new installations.
Full Restroom Replacement - Replacing an entire basement bathroom, including fixtures, plumbing, and finishes, typically costs between $3,500 and $8,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ach $10,000+ but are less frequent.
Custom or Luxury Installations - High-end, custom basement restroom installations with premium fixtures and finishes can exceed $10,000, with many local service providers handling projects in the $8,000 to $15,000 range, depending on specifications and design compl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What should I consider before installing a restroom in my basement? It's important to evaluate the existing plumbing setup, ventilation options, and space availability to ensure a functional and compliant installation.
Are there any building codes I need to be aware of for basement restrooms? Yes, local building codes typically specify requirements for plumbing, ventilation, and safety features that service providers will follow during installation.
Can a basement restroom be added without major renovations? Many service providers can incorporate a basement restroom with minimal disruption, depending on the current layout and plumbing access points.
What types of fixtures are commonly installed in basement restrooms? Common fixtures include toilets, sinks, and sometimes showers, with options available to match the space and user needs.
How do local contractors ensure proper ventilation for basement restrooms? They typically install exhaust fans or ventilation systems that help remove moisture and odors, ensuring a comfortable and compliant space.
